Trout Crazy...It depends on where you're fishing --- Priest Lake for instance has dynamite lake trout fishing. Jigs fished near the bottom are a preferred method of fishing there and can be very effective. Smaller lakes with rainbows and cutthroat are best fished with size 4 Panther Martin spinners in gold (gold blade, black body) or black Roostertail spinners. Stream fishing, depending on the regulations, can best be fished with bait or flies. In every case, I'd find the local tackle shop and ask their advice. Also, most anglers don't know that the area's fish biologist can be a tremendous information resource as well. Call your fish and wildlife department to find out who that person is and contact them directly for tips on best area fisheries. One thing's for sure, if you live in Idaho you have a tremendous amount of trout fishing opportunity available to you. Good luck!
